Ok, so I just got the mobile version after hearing it introduced hardmode (but even better, allowed health to go above 200. Yes, that was higher on my priority list:p). I made a new world and played on it with my sister, who is new to Terraria. We were having fun, until we fought the EoW, and I found out that there were no Demon Altars in the only Corruption chasm in the only Corruption in the world. I found two more lying around in the Corruption, but once I dug a path to access them, they disappeared (they were inside of a chest, or Shadow Orb, or Ebonstone, or something like that). I found only two more Altars; one in the Underground Jungle and another by Spawn, as always. I want to keep one for crafting, but I am pretty screwed once I enter hardmode, and all I can do is just make a new world and smash those. Just wanted to get my thoughts out, and see if anyone could make sense of it.

I have this same problem too, and I had already set my world to hardmode when I noticed it. I have all the NPC's from normal mode and big three story house connecting to the hotel. So its obvious I cant just move it all over. :redspin:So what I decided to do was to just go into another world, beat the wall of flesh, and take the resources from there and move it over. Its a super pain in the :red: but its all I can do.
